Lucy Letby will spend the rest of her life in prison after killing seven babies and attempting to kill six others while working as a nurse at the Countess of Chester Hospital.
Although she has spent time in four prisons since her arrest in 2018, nothing will have prepared the 33-year-old for her new lifelong sentence as a Category A prisoner with a target on her head, The Mirror reports.
Although the serial killer's prison home has not yet been confirmed she will have likely started her sentence in either HMP Bronzefield in Surrey, where she has already been, or at HMP Low Newton in Durham, both of which have also been home to some of Britain's most notorious female killers.
Bronzefield is the largest women's prison in Europe and former inmates have revealed the horrors of what it's like staying there. Francesca Fattore, who was jailed for drug offences, recently opened up about what it was like inside during her year-long stay.
She was moved to a protected wing, where she was close to Malread Philpott, who was sentenced for manslaughter after deliberately setting fire to her home where her six kids were killed.
She also encountered Joanna Dennehy, who was dubbed "Britain's most dangerous female prisoner" after killing three men.
Speaking to the Daily Star, Fattore recalled the most haunting thing about being in the prison, saying: "The worst thing for me that stood out was the self-harming and the mental health in there for me. I hear the girls screaming all night long.
"It's not an act, it's not someone kicking off, they would scream from nine at night until six in the morning.
"Seeing girls coming out having scratched all their own faces up and beating their own faces with flasks…"
